Running great until recently. Cold starts fine but hard starting when warmed up. Thinking maybe choke is out of adjustment.. Smells like it may be flooding.
Any ideas?

Hi, when the engine is warmed up the choke should be fully open and held open by spring pressure. Which carb do you have. My Bronco came with a manual choke. When you start a warm engine you should hold the gas pedal @ 1/2 way down. Don't pump the pedal, just open the throttle. Good luck
